Book-by-Book Guide:
Three Wishes: In Moriarty’s early, beloved voice, Three Wishes centers on a family life that appears ordinary on the surface but hides undercurrents of longing and regret. The narrative draws readers into the intimate space where everyday decisions—big or small—shape the people we become. With warm, observational humor and evocative settings, this novel invites readers to consider how well we truly know the people we love and how the past quietly informs the present. The book blends tenderness with bite, offering a thoughtful portrait of motherhood, sisterhood, and the fragility of happiness, all delivered in Moriarty’s crisp, engaging prose.
Big Little Lies: A seaside community becomes the backdrop for a mystery built on secrets, appearances, and the ties that bind a group of moms. Told through multiple perspectives, the novel investigates friendship, rivalry, and the pressure to maintain a flawless image. Moriarty crafts a sharp, suspenseful pace that crescendos toward a pivotal night, revealing how small lies can escalate into big consequences. The blend of humor, keen social insight, and emotional stakes makes this a standout for readers who enjoy character-driven thrillers with a sly, humane twist. It’s a vivid exploration of motherhood, privilege, and the cost of keeping up appearances.
Nine Perfect Strangers: Nine strangers converge at a remote retreat, each carrying secrets and longing for transformation. At a pace that balances wit with tension, Moriarty dissects wellness culture and the human craving for renewal. The narrative arcs through personal revelations and group dynamics as the retreat’s promise collides with reality. With entertaining banter, perceptive psychology, and surprising turns, this novel invites readers to question what they truly want from life—and what they’re willing to sacrifice to get it. A stylish, thought-provoking read that blends humor with deeper existential questions.
Truly Madly Guilty: A casual barbecue among friends becomes the catalyst for a night that changes everything. The story delves into memory and guilt, gently unpacking how a single event can fracture trust and alter relationships for years to come. Moriarty’s crisp dialogue and keen ear for social nuance illuminate the ways people rationalize their actions while grappling with fear, regret, and forgiveness. The novel sits squarely in Moriarty’s wheelhouse—domestic realism tempered by a twisty, emotionally charged core that lingers long after the final page.

About the Author:
Liane Moriarty is an internationally best-selling Australian author renowned for her sharp, empathetic storytelling and meticulous exploration of relationships. Her novels frequently illuminate the complexities of friendship, family, and the everyday choices that define us, all infused with wit, warmth, and suspense. With a knack for turning ordinary moments into gripping narratives, Moriarty has captivated readers around the world and inspired television adaptations that brought her distinctive voice to new audiences. Her work balances light, humorous tones with emotionally resonant moments, making her one of the most trusted voices in contemporary fiction.
